#1f9165 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1f9165 is composed of 12.2% red, 56.9% green and 39.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 78.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 30.3% yellow and 43.1% black. It has a hue angle of 156.8 degrees, a saturation of 64.8% and a lightness of 34.5%. #1f9165 color hex could be obtained by blending #3effca with #002300. Closest websafe color is: #339966.

Shades and Tints of #1f9165

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#03100b is the darkest color, while #ffffff is the lightest one.
